The Jewel in the crown of South East Queensland's historic properties. Built in 1846, and occupied by some of Brisbane's most influential colonial figures, Newstead House is one of the most prominent homes in Queensland's history. Set in Newstead Park and boasting Brisbane's best river views, we invite you to discover another world.

Whether you are a tour operator, special interest group, club or group of friends, Newstead House is a superb venue to visit. When visiting your group can undertake either a self guided tour or book a guided tour making your experience even more intimate.

Tours generally last for 60 minutes and can be tailored to fit your itinerary. Let us know your special interest, for example interior design, architecture or gardening and our guides will try to tailor their focus to this. All our tours are in English.
